Patents Examined by Robert Timblin
-
Patent number: 8805838Abstract: An item categorization service is described that automatically categorizes items of interest to a user. The user may possess an item that they wish to offer for sale using a network-based service. The user may submit item information to the item categorization service to categorize the item of interest. Upon receipt, the categorization service may assess the relevance of the item information to hierarchically organized categories maintained by the network-based service. Categories having the highest relevance may be identified as first category candidates. The deepest common ancestor of the first category candidates may be identified the first category. One or more categories, representing sub-categories of the first category, may be identified and subjected to relevance assessment. Those sub-categories having the highest relevance may be identified as second category candidates. The deepest common ancestor of the second category candidates may be identified as a second category for the item of interest.Type: GrantFiled: December 22, 2009Date of Patent: August 12, 2014Assignee: Amazon Technologies, Inc.Inventors: Cyrus Khoshnevisan, Abhishek Kansal, Lam D. Nguyen, Michael Paul Touloumtzis
-
Patent number: 8768895Abstract: Transmitting or storing subsegments is disclosed. A data stream or a data block is received and broken into a plurality of segments. For at least one segment, the segment is broken into a plurality of subsegments. A previously stored or transmitted segment similar to the at least one segment is identified. A fingerprint is computed for at least one subsegment. And, using the fingerprint for the at least one subsegment, determining whether the at least one subsegment is identical to a subsegment of the previously stored or transmitted segment without directly comparing the content of the at least one subsegment with the content of the subsegment of the previously stored or transmitted segment.Type: GrantFiled: May 18, 2007Date of Patent: July 1, 2014Assignee: EMC CorporationInventors: R. Hugo Patterson, Ming Benjamin Zhu
-
Patent number: 8706693Abstract: A map update data delivery method includes: storing update unit data compiled in correspondence to each set of update data used to update map data in a specific version to map data in another version for a map element by incorporating update data for another map element that must also be updated in coordination with a change made for the map element; searching for base update data needed to update a map data for a map element designated as an update target in a map area specified at a terminal as a map data update target; searching for related update data with a relation to contents of update data included in the base update data searched; and transmitting the base update data and the related update data to the terminal.Type: GrantFiled: January 19, 2011Date of Patent: April 22, 2014Assignee: Clarion Co., Ltd.Inventors: Yukio Miyazaki, Osamu Tomobe, Yukihiro Kawamata, Takayuki Uchida, Tadashi Kamiwaki, Shigeru Matsuo
-
Patent number: 8706765Abstract: To enhance the targeting accuracy in providing services such as provision of samples for members by performing management of member information and authentication while securing personal anonymity. There is provided a center server and a store terminal. The center server gives a unique ID to a member application, sends it to a particular mobile information terminal and manages it as authentication information about a member who is the user of the mobile information terminal. In response to purchases of a particular article by the member, the store terminal inputs the ID from the mobile information terminal and inputs purchase information about the article the member purchases. The center server then acquires attribute information about a member identified by the ID.Type: GrantFiled: June 12, 2007Date of Patent: April 22, 2014Assignee: Toshiba Global Commerce Solutions Holdings CorporationInventors: Kenichi Inoue, Akira Tada, Yohei Takabe, Satoru Watanabe
-
Patent number: 8694532Abstract: A method and system for users to connect, extract, query and transform data from multiple databases, independent of their format, type, and location. The system comprises a setup portion, a meta database, and a user portion. The setup portion establishes datasets for use by the system with the user portion. The meta database stores the datasets. The user portion allows a user to input a query and processes the query to gather information from at least one data source and generate a response.Type: GrantFiled: September 19, 2005Date of Patent: April 8, 2014Assignee: First American Data Co., LLCInventor: Adriano Freire
-
Patent number: 8676782Abstract: The present invention provides an information collection apparatus, an information collection method, and a program capable of collecting information from information resources on a network effectively as well as a search engine that searches the information resources collected.Type: GrantFiled: August 14, 2009Date of Patent: March 18, 2014Assignee: International Business Machines CorporationInventors: Seiji Hamada, Makoto Yamamoto
-
Patent number: 8631001Abstract: Systems and methods for weighting a search query result are described. In one described system, a program, such as a query system, determines a first article identifier associated with a source and receives an input signal indicating an interest in the first article identifier. The query system then determines a second article identifier associated with the source and determines a score associated with the second article identifier based at least in part on the input signal.Type: GrantFiled: March 31, 2004Date of Patent: January 14, 2014Assignee: Google Inc.Inventors: Stephen R. Lawrence, Niniane Wang, David Marmaros
-
Patent number: 8630986Abstract: Methods and apparatus, including computer program products, that include generating a first application by providing a definition of an object representing a first set of attributes of a first collection of data elements and a first set of operations on the first collection, each data element in the first collection having the attributes and a list of the operations in common with other data elements from the first collection.Type: GrantFiled: December 23, 2003Date of Patent: January 14, 2014Assignee: SAP AGInventors: Thomas Fiedler, Juergen Remmel
-
Patent number: 8626724Abstract: A workload specification is obtained for the database. Based on the workload specification, candidate ones of the tables are identified and ranked. Compression impact is evaluated for the candidate ones of the tables. A design for the database is developed, specifying at least one of: (i) which of the tables should be compressed, and (ii) which of the tables should not be compressed.Type: GrantFiled: January 29, 2008Date of Patent: January 7, 2014Assignee: International Business Machines CorporationInventors: John Hornibrook, Laurent S. Mignet, William R. Minor, Sumit Negi, Daniele C. Zilio
-
Patent number: 8612468Abstract: As method is disclosed for retrieving data from a relational database management system (RDBMS). An object-oriented environment submits a query to an object relational layer to access data contained in the RDBMS. The object query can result in at least one logical object description that is defined using one or more predetermined expressions. The logical object descriptions are translated to corresponding relational descriptions, and a relational query is subsequently generated. The relational query is applied to the RDBMS in order to retrieve data satisfying the object query. Various error checks can be performed to detect correctness of the query. Additionally, the relational queries can be optimized to improve processing by the RDBMS.Type: GrantFiled: March 2, 2005Date of Patent: December 17, 2013Assignee: Red Hat, Inc.Inventor: Rafael H. Schloming
-
Patent number: 8589381Abstract: In order to enable hierarchized resource-managing functions to mutually request processing and maintain the uniqueness of processing performed by each of the resource-managing functions, a process is performed as follows. When a first action request is inputted, an action-handler search unit analyzes the request condition indicated in the first action request, and searches an action-handler table for an action handler corresponding to the request condition. An action execution unit starts the action handler detected by the action-handler search unit and performs processing defined in the started action handler. In the case where all or part of the processing requested by the first action request is not performed by the action execution unit, the action execution unit produces and transmits a second action request indicating a request condition of all or the part of the processing in a common data form.Type: GrantFiled: May 11, 2007Date of Patent: November 19, 2013Assignee: Fujitsu LimitedInventors: Masazumi Matsubara, Akira Katsuno, Hiroshi Yazawa, Takashi Fujiwara
-
Patent number: 8560562Abstract: Methods, systems, an apparatus, and computer program products, for pre-caching query suggestions. In one aspect, a method includes receiving from a client device a request for a search resource; providing to the client device in response to the request the search resource, the search resource including: first instructions that cause the client device to generate a search interface that includes a first query input field; initial query suggestions; second instructions that cause the client device to: store the initial query suggestions in a suggestion store on the client device; compare query characters input in the first query input field to the query suggestions stored in the suggestion store; select query suggestions that match the query characters input in the first query input field based on the comparison; and display the selected query suggestions as query suggestions for the query characters input into the first query input field.Type: GrantFiled: July 22, 2010Date of Patent: October 15, 2013Assignee: Google Inc.Inventor: Steven T. Kanefsky
-
Patent number: 8548987Abstract: A system and method for applying a first filter and a second filter, such as a recommendation and a constraint filter, to a plurality of items, including determining a cost of applying the first filter and the second filter to the plurality of items, and determining an order of applying the first and second filters based on the cost of applying the first and second filters.Type: GrantFiled: October 31, 2008Date of Patent: October 1, 2013Assignee: Thalveg Data Flow LLCInventors: John Rauser, Valerie Guralnik
-
Patent number: 8538919Abstract: Systems, methods, and computer program products are provided for deployment of a plurality of guest computing systems in two or more locations simultaneously. The individual components of the system, method, and computer programs that compose the backup, recovery, networking, license management, and security enhancements; the collection of some or all of these components into a single system are also described.Type: GrantFiled: May 14, 2010Date of Patent: September 17, 2013Inventors: Eric H. Nielsen, Hans H. Nielsen
-
Patent number: 8521783Abstract: The present invention provides a highly reliable and scalable architecture for data centers. Work to be performed is divided into discrete work units. The work units are maintained in a pool of work units that may be processed by any number of different servers. A server may extract an eligible work unit and attempt to process it. If the processing of the work unit succeeds, the work unit is tagged as executed and becomes ineligible for other servers. If the server fails to execute the work unit for some reason, the work unit becomes eligible again and another server may extract and execute it. A server extracts and executes work units when they have available resources. This leads to the automatic load balancing of the data center.Type: GrantFiled: August 23, 2012Date of Patent: August 27, 2013Assignee: Microsoft CorporationInventors: Cosmin A. Corbea, R. Donald Thompson
-
Patent number: 8510307Abstract: An item categorization service is described that automatically categorizes items of interest to a user. The user may possess an item that they wish to offer for sale using a network-based service. The user may submit item information to the categorization service to categorize the item of interest. Upon receipt, the categorization service may assess the relevance of the item information to hierarchically organized categories maintained by the network-based service. Categories having the highest relevance may be identified as first category candidates. The deepest common ancestor of the first category candidates may be identified the first category. One or more categories related to the first category may also be identified and subjected to relevance assessment. Those related categories having the highest relevance may be identified as second category candidates. The deepest common ancestor of the second category candidates may be identified as a second category for the item of interest.Type: GrantFiled: December 22, 2009Date of Patent: August 13, 2013Assignee: Amazon Technologies, Inc.Inventors: Michael Paul Touloumtzis, Abhishek Kansal, Cyrus Khoshnevisan, Lam D. Nguyen
-
Patent number: 8495012Abstract: There is provided a system including a cluster 11, a cluster 12 and an image server 20. A host 101a constituting the cluster 11 has a root file system 111a used to operate the host 101a in a local disk. The image server 20 has a root file system 221a used to operate the host 101a, and the host 101a virtually constructs a root file system 121a by mounting the root file system 221a. When the root file system 111a is varied, the host 101a synchronizes the root file system 111a with the root file system 121a. The same applies to host 102a constituting the cluster 12.Type: GrantFiled: December 16, 2008Date of Patent: July 23, 2013Assignee: International Business Machines CorporationInventors: Shingo Nagai, Nobuaki Takahashi, Fumitomo Ohsawa
-
Patent number: 8489558Abstract: A method for consolidating data logged in log files in a network of servers, each server running at least one application that logs data into files on the server, the method comprising: providing a consolidating message queue for receiving the log data and file name; intercepting log data being written into a log file by a file system and sending that log data and the file name of the log file to a consolidating message queue; receiving the log data and file name in a consolidating message queue; and saving the log data in the consolidating message queue from all the servers to a consolidated file or data structure associated with the file name.Type: GrantFiled: April 24, 2012Date of Patent: July 16, 2013Assignee: International Business Machines CorporationInventor: Richard Leigh
-
Patent number: 8484225Abstract: Methods, systems, and apparatus, including computer programs encoded on a computer storage medium, for predicting object identity using an ensemble of predictors. In one aspect, a method includes selecting candidate objects that likely match a received object that is to be identified, from a database of objects, and providing attributes of the received object compared with those of the candidates to an ensemble of predictors having respective properties. Based on previous training, each predictor can predict a most likely candidate. From among the most likely candidates, a previously trained support vector machine can select a potential match candidate. If a score that the support vector machine associates with the potential match candidate, that is representative of the potential match candidate's likelihood to match the received candidate satisfies a threshold, then the potential match candidate can be determined to be the received candidate.Type: GrantFiled: July 21, 2010Date of Patent: July 9, 2013Assignee: Google Inc.Inventors: Ritendra Datta, Charles F. Schafer
-
Patent number: 8478731Abstract: A method is used in managing compression in data storage systems. A data temperature is determined for a set of data in a block-based data storage system. Based on the data temperature, data compression is applied to the set of data.Type: GrantFiled: March 31, 2010Date of Patent: July 2, 2013Assignee: EMC CorporationInventors: Dean D. Throop, Dennis T. Duprey, Karl M. Owen